Abstract

The performance degradation of proton exchange membrane fuel cells (PEMFC) in low-temperature extreme environments is one of the challenges on the way to their commercialization, and it is important to investigate the performance changes of fuel cells in low-temperature environments for their future development. In this paper, the cold-start performance of fuel cells with different initial water content of the membrane and starting modes was compared. Lowering the initial water content of the membrane could enhance the water storage capacity of the cell and improve the cold-starting performance of the cell, but infinitely low initial water content might cause the reverse polarity phenomenon, which would cause serious corrosion and degradation of the membrane electrode assembly (MEA). In constant voltage starting mode, reducing the starting voltage could increase the heat production of the cell, but it would weaken the water storage capacity of the cell. In the constant current starting process, lowering the starting current could improve the water storage capacity of the cell, which was beneficial to the cold start of the cell. It was also found that the MEA with cold start failure had a serious performance degradation, and cold start failure needed to be avoided as much as possible.
